I found woody packages on > http://apt.bxlug.be/ooo/, but I cannot install them, probably because > they depend on a gnome backport. Because libfontconfig1-dev is not libart, yes. You _will_ need libart (>= 2.3.13), which is why it depends on that backport - for building and as a runtime dependency.
